As part of my spring fever- I've become head over heels with yarn wreaths! Just doing a search on Etsy provides a bevy of eye candy. The wreaths are seemingly simple to create, with tutorials all over online. This tutorial from Mrs. Priss is my favorite, just because her wreath turned out so darn cute. I love the idea of doing the wreath in a neutral color, and using straight pins for the appliques. This way the wreath can change with the seasons; switching up the hanging ribbon and flowers would be relatively simple and create a different look.
